Natural Language Processing, often abbreviated as NLP, is a branch of artificial intelligence that focuses on the interaction between computers and humans through language. It allows machines to understand, interpret, and respond to human language in a valuable way. It’s like teaching a computer to understand how we, humans, naturally speak or write.

NLP is used in many everyday applications. For instance, when you use voice assistants like Siri or Alexa, they use NLP to understand and respond to your commands. It’s also used in spell check and autocomplete features on your phone or computer. NLP even helps in translating languages on platforms like Google Translate.

The goal of NLP is to make interactions with computers feel as natural as talking to a human. It’s a complex field that combines computer science, linguistics, and artificial intelligence. As technology continues to evolve, NLP will play a crucial role in making machines understand and mimic human language more effectively.
